About This Item
Second volume in the American Trails Series. Red cloth covered boards, gilt lettering and decorations, endpaper maps, well illustrated, 431 pages including notes and index. Very good in good dust jacket. Head and heel of spine bumped, small bump to top edge of front board, bruise to upper tip of front board. Jacket has substantial wear and chipping to top and bottom edges, tape repairs, some age toning.
